Output dbfac34b49ab7166dbd634a7c96ea9d2437b4e2db133b3ea2bddad3ed27d3da1:1

value
559770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efaca8361ef70a94e5d7b2133b654d2ef25a8438 OP_EQUAL
address
3PYJFpETqxhnqckoGx6mMkttej2xFPcaVE
transaction
dbfac34b49ab7166dbd634a7c96ea9d2437b4e2db133b3ea2bddad3ed27d3da1
confirmations
520523
spent
true